Nearly 5 years in federal prison for ‘serial fraudster’ from Crystal Lake who stole over $8M in Ponzi scheme
Alan J. Hanke, 61, of Crystal Lake. A judge on Thursday sentenced a Crystal Lake man, described as a “serial fraudster,” to nearly five years in federal prison after he pleaded guilty in an $8 million Ponzi scheme. Alan J. Hanke, 61, of Crystal Lake, pleaded guilty in June 2024 to conspiracy to commit securities fraud for his role in misappropriating more than $8 million as part of a Ponzi scheme, according to the U.S. Attorney’s Office for the …
